Output e31e601e42b7132a0f6cba7d83ae2b82877c13f3df88ff9bbf501ddb42a36422:4

value
478014338
script pubkey
OP_HASH160 OP_PUSHBYTES_20 baed1c79cc6325333d5013b44dc17e8256bf5b71 OP_EQUAL
address
3JjPf13Rd8g6WAyvg8yiPnrsdjJt1NP4FC
transaction
e31e601e42b7132a0f6cba7d83ae2b82877c13f3df88ff9bbf501ddb42a36422
spent
true